About Senior Product Manager, Machine Learning Product

  CO Salary Range: USD 110,000.00 - 140,000.00 per year

  Ibotta is seeking a Senior Product Manager for Machine Learning Product to join our innovative team and contribute to our mission to Make Every Purchase Rewarding. In this role, you will lead the development and execution of a company-wide strategy for machine learning across all our products. Your focus will be on creating exceptional product experiences that help millions of shoppers save time and money while driving business impact. You will collaborate closely with leaders across the organization to align priorities, provide updates, and gather feedback while building and maintaining strong relationships to foster a culture of trust and teamwork.

  This position is located in Denver, Colorado as a hybrid position requiring 3 days in office, (Tuesday, Wednesday, and Thursday). Candidates must live in the United States.

  What you will be doing:

  Develop and manage the ML Product roadmap to maximize business impactPartner with ML Engineering team to build and maintain a scalable, reliable, and secure ML infrastructure and platformBuild and maintain relationships across the business to collaborate and effectively communicate priorities, plans, updates, and feedbackIdentify opportunities across the business to drive adoption for ML-Guided ServicesDrive adoption of ML-Guided products across the companyLeverage critical metrics to provide actionable business recommendationsEnsure ML platform compatibility with other systems across the organizationEmbrace and uphold Ibotta's Core Values: Integrity, Boldness, Ownership, Teamwork, Transparency, & A good idea can come from anywhere

  What we are looking for:

  5+ years of Product Management experience, with at least 2 years in AppliedML Product ManagementExperience building Machine Learning ecosystems at scaleExcellent quantitative skills, with an ability to run tests, conduct analysis, and draw meaningful insights from large amounts of data to guide decision makingUp to date knowledge of Machine Learning best practices and technologyAbility to become a subject matter expert on your domain and represent its strategy to senior leadershipAble to build and maintain strong working relationships with cross-functional partnersComfort navigating product challenges in a high growth environment, working cross-functionally within a collaborative culture, and leading a team through dynamic changeExcellent communication skills across all mediums (visual, written, verbal) that shepherd stakeholders along and bolster your decisions with focus and brevityBA/BS in CS/Engineering, Economics/Physics/Math or related field is required

  About Us:

  Built and headquartered in Denver, Colo., Ibotta ("I bought a...") is a performance marketing platform that allows brands to deliver digital promotions to millions of consumers through a network of publishers called the Ibotta Performance Network (IPN). Ibotta's network allows marketers to influence what people buy, and where and how often they shop - all while paying only when their campaigns directly result in a sale.

  Guided by our values and our mission to Make Every Purchase Rewarding, we come to work energized by the business problems we get to solve, the technology we build, the innovative people we work (and have fun) with, and the consumers we get to help. To date, we have credited consumers $1.5B.

  Ibotta was named to the 2021 Inc. 5000 list of fastest-growing private companies in the U.S. for the fourth year in a row, after debuting on the list in 2018. The company has also been named as a Top Workplace by The Denver Post four consecutive times, made BuiltIn Colorado's Best Places to Work list three years in a row and appeared on Inc.'s list of Best Workplaces in 2017 and 2023.
